Warning Signs You Need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s down the line. Catching them early saves you money and prevents bigger problems.

Water Stains or Warping on Your Ceiling or Walls

Discoloration or warping on your walls and ceiling can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and even health risks.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ell is a clear indication of excess moisture in your home. This can lead to mold growth, which can be hazardous to your health.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ks Under Appliances

Unusual sounds or leaks under your appliances can be a sign of a refrigeration line leak. Don’t delay in addressing this issue to prevent further damage.

Water on the Floor or Under Cabinets

Water on the floor or under your cabinets can show a refrigeration line leak. This can cause extensive damage and even lead to structural issues.

Soggy or Damaged Flooring

Soggy or damaged flooring can be a sign of water damage. This can lead to costly repairs and even comp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Common Questions About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Q: What causes refrigerator water line leaks?

A: A leak in the water line of your refrigerator can be caused by a variety of factors, including mineral buildup, corrosion, or wear and tear on the line itself.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Q: Can I prevent refrigerator water line leaks?

A: While it’s impossible to completely prevent leaks, you can take steps to reduce the risk. Regularly inspect your water line and refrigerator for signs of wear, and address any issues quickly. You can also consider installing a water filter or using a water line protector to help prevent leaks.
